I put all of the “first semester” of James’ While You Were At Preschool pictures into one post, so of course I had to do the same for the second semester. It’s so cool to look at how James grew through the months. Plus, there were some pictures I’d forgotten about!
I received a lot of questions about the series over the nine months I put it together, so I thought I’d answer some of the most frequently asked questions.
Q: Do you take a bunch of the photos at once?
A: Nope. With only a couple exceptions for travel or appointments, I took every picture while Annie was at school. Between dropping Annie off at school and James’ nap time, I only had about 30 minutes to get everything set up and take the picture. Luckily, my mom was almost always around for the pictures. This was especially helpful as James got older and more mobile. A spotter was necessary!
Q: Did you photoshop the pictures?
A: No. I took every photo with my iPhone. I then ran the picture through the A Beautiful Mess app, adjusted the exposure, and wrote the caption.
Q: Do you own ALL of those costumes?
A: Some of the costumes we owned (my mom loved the pictures and often would show up with a new costume or accessory), some we borrowed, and many I improvised or made with my sewing machine, my cousin’s cricut, and a lot of duct tape.
Q: What did you have to do to get James to smile all the time?
A: He’s naturally that happy! But I’d usually whistle or make a silly noise to get his attention. As he got older, he often was distracted by the props – especially the Peeps!
Q: What does Annie think of it?
A: Annie really loved all the pictures. She always wanted to see the props I used, and she’d often engage in pretend play based on that day’s photo (she ran around with the Olympic torch I made, and she and James played “police officers” for hours). She just told me this morning that she wants James to “still do silly things for me this summer,” so she’s already missing the photos.
